125# Lead Free Brass Reducing 90° Elbow
125# Lead Free Brass Reducing 90° Elbows are threaded fittings designed to provide a 90-degree change in direction while transitioning between two different nominal pipe sizes. The reducing elbow configuration combines a directional change and size reduction in a single fitting, helping simplify compact threaded piping layouts.
These fittings conform with the lead-content requirements for lead-free plumbing as defined by the U.S. Safe Drinking Water Act and are certified to contain ≤0.25 weighted average % lead. Manufacturer dimensional, certification, and material safety documentation is provided below.

Reducing 90° Elbow Construction
A reducing 90° elbow is designed to connect compatible threaded piping components of different nominal sizes while changing the piping direction through a right angle.
The reducing configuration combines two functions within one fitting, allowing the piping system to transition between sizes without requiring a separate reducing adapter or bushing at the elbow.
Lead free brass construction makes this fitting suitable for applications requiring compliance with applicable lead-content requirements for plumbing products.

Reducing Elbow vs. Standard 90° Elbow
Reducing 90° Elbow
- Connects two different nominal pipe sizes
- Provides a 90-degree directional change
- Combines reduction and direction change in one fitting
- Helps simplify compact piping assemblies
- Useful where pipe size changes at the turn
Standard 90° Elbow
- Typically connects matching nominal pipe sizes
- Provides a 90-degree directional change
- Does not provide an integral size reduction
- May require an additional reducer or bushing
- Used where pipe size remains consistent through the turn

Installation & Selection Guidance
- Confirm both nominal connection sizes before ordering.
- Verify which side of the elbow requires the larger and smaller connection.
- Confirm thread compatibility with both mating piping components.
- Use an appropriate thread sealant suitable for the piping material, system media, pressure, and temperature.
- Apply thread sealant according to the sealant manufacturer's instructions.
- Avoid over-tightening threaded brass fittings.
- Confirm that the 125# fitting class is suitable for the intended piping system.
- Verify media, pressure, and temperature compatibility before installation.
- Confirm lead-free requirements for the specific plumbing application.
- Inspect the completed connection for leaks before placing the system into service.
- Installation should comply with applicable plumbing codes and project requirements.
